The Commonwealth of Massachusetts William Francis Galvin, Secretary of the Commonwealth Public Records Division Manza Arthur Supervisor of Records July 30, 2025 SPR25/2137 Grace Jung Records Access Officer City of Boston One City Hall Plaza, Room 615 Boston, MA 02201 Dear Ms. Jung: I have received the petition of Daniel DeFraia, PhD. appealing the response of the City of Boston (City) to a request for public records. See G. L. c. 66 § 10A; see also 950 C.M.R. 32.08(1). On January 10, 2024, Dr. DeFraia requested, “[a] single Excel document on physical student restraint incidents in Boston Public Schools that contains, among other data, narrative reports of the restraint incident. The date range for this Excel document is the school year of 2021 to the day of this request, 1/10/2024.” The City assigned reference number R000184- 011324 to this request. Previous appeals This request was the subject of previous appeals. See SPR24/1052 Determination of the Supervisor of Records (April 12, 2024), SPR24/1781 Determination of the Supervisor of Records (June 24, 2024), and SPR24/0324 Determination of the Supervisor of Records (February 13, 2024). In my February 13th determination, I ordered the City to clarify whether it possessed any additional records responsive to the request. Subsequently, the City provided a response on June 25, 2025. Unsatisfied with the City’s response, Dr. DeFraia petitioned this office and this appeal, SPR25/2137, was opened as a result. Subsequently, the City provided a supplemental response on July 30, 2025. Where this appeal was opened as a result of the City’s June 25th response, I will now consider this administrative appeal closed. Dr. DeFraia may appeal the substantive nature of the City’s July 30th response within ninety days. See 950 C.M.R. 32.08(1).
